It is by a long time from classical survey adjustment theory to generalized survey adjustment theory. But in modem surveying, as the development of science and technology, surveying field makes great progresses these years, more observation methods, more observation information, more sufficiency to knowledge of observing objects' physics or mechanics characteristic, so people will find more prior information and make the prior information convert the inequality constraints. The inequality constraints may relatively reliably describe the prior information, so that some experts return to research the linear inequality constraints adjustment model (LICA). But if we may solve LICA' s the calculation and precision estimate problems, the model should have been applied very widely, the adjustment theory should have developed and integrated.Form the basis adjustment theory- the least-squares (LS) principle on, the paper will systemically research the LICA problem's arithmetic, and expand linear inequality constrained adjustment model to the uniform surveying adjustment model, and explore the LICA' s the calculation and precision estimate problems. At the same time, the LICA's robust estimation will be introduced. At last, the paper will present GPS Ambiguity Resolution, dynamic model, data fusion by using LICA model. The research process is as follows:(1) . The paper demonstrates that the LICA problem is equivalent to programming theory based on K-T conditions.(2) .The paper analyzes and summarizes some optimization algorithms including domestic algorithms, and presents a new classical adjustment algorithms based on the characteristic of the adjustment theory.(3). The paper combines the four classical adjustment models and LICA model to the uniform surveying adjustment model based on the characteristic of the generalize adjustment model, and presents the computing expression of the precision.(4). The paper introduces the LICA model that contains the rough error, especially the robust estimation, for example, Huber M-estimation.(5). The paper presents GPS Ambiguity Resolution, dynamic model, data fusion by using LICA model.
